It’s Morphing Time! Power Rangers Getting Live-Action Reboot.

By: Dominic La-Viola

This is not a drill; we are finally getting a Power Rangers live-action reboot, and it’s happening on Disney+.

The masterminds behind the show are none other than the showrunners behind the “Percy Jackson” series, Jonathan E. Steinberg and Dan Shotz.

Now, at first, they were trying to keep things under wraps and gatekeep this wonderful news for themselves. But Movieweb was able to get them to confirm the show and their involvement in it. 

However, that is all that is confirmed at this point, with them keeping everything else close to the chest.
